In a war over Taiwan, the key challenge for allied forces will not be finding targets but choosing among them. China can flood the battlespace with militia boats, dual-use ferries, and merchant ships carrying concealed missiles. This strategy could exhaust allies' limited munitions and create devastating civilian casualties, fracturing the coalition. Pacific allies must agree now on shared rules for algorithmic targeting, before a crisis exploits allied gaps.
Key Takeaways
- Algorithmic targeting has removed the old bottleneck in maritime war—finding targets—and replaced it with two others that scale far worse: limited munitions and political tolerance for error.
- China’s use of maritime militia and containerized missiles on commercial ships intentionally blurs the lines between combatant and civilian vessels. This forces allied targeting systems into an impossible trade-off: risk attacking civilians or risk letting threats pass through.
- The political fallout from mistaken strikes would disproportionately harm US allies, making civilian casualties a threat to alliance cohesion.
- The solution is to agree on rules before a conflict: a shared target taxonomy that ranks targets based on military value, the confidence required to strike, and the risk of escalation.
- Declared maritime exclusion zones, coordinated with flag states and the marine insurance market, can clear civilian traffic out of harm’s way, reducing the number of ambiguous targets.
